ASSOCHAM Northern Region Organizes Plantation Drive on World Environment Day

 

Chandigarh, June 6, 2026 :  ASSOCHAM Northern Region commemorated World Environment Day by organizing a plantation drive at Punjab Film City, Mohali, reaffirming its commitment to environmental sustainability and a greener future.


The drive was led by Mr. Rakesh Bhalla, Chairman, Chandigarh UT Development Council; Mr. Iqbal Singh Cheema, Co-Chairman, Punjab State Development Council; Mr. Manav Gupta, Chairman, Haryana State Development Council; and Mr. Vineet Nahata, Co-Chairman, UP State Development Council, along with industry members and stakeholders.
